- In article <1992Nov22.025558.4279@afterlife.ncsc.mil> pabakke@afterlife.ncsc.mil (Peter Bakke) writes:
- >In article <4420@copper.Denver.Colorado.EDU> l1ngo@copper.denver.colorado.edu (Linh Ngo) writes:
- >>I'm having problems getting realxfishdb to run. I've setup a .fishrc
- >>via fish_props and the FISHHOME environment variable. When I run
- >>realxfishdb, all I get is the background (with sea-sickness toggleable).
- >>Hints or suggestions welcome.
- >>
- >
- >It only seems to work if you set it up for just one fish, and
- >even then it doesn't work very well.
-
- This question comes up every month. Answer book suggest getting the
- fixed version from 2/1991 Catalyst CD. OL FAQ suggest getting a version
- from ftp.eng.auburn.edu [131.204.10.91] as /pub/xrealfishdb.Z.
-
- On my Sparc 2, it drastically slowed my machine to a crawl even with a
- few fishes. I suggest you get contrib/xfishtank.tar.Z from
- export.lcs.mit.edu, you can use the same fishes and background as
- realxfishdb and you can still do real work.
